How fast is Mac Studio RAM?

The M1 Max Mac Studio can be upgraded to 64GB unified memory and 400GB/s memory bandwidth, while the M1 Ultra Mac Studio supports up to 128GB unified memory and 800GB/s memory bandwidth.

Is RAM upgradable on Mac Studio?

The short answer is no. If you've bought a Mac Studio, you can upgrade neither the RAM nor the storage on it. Apple doesn't make these parts accessible to users. So you're stuck with the configuration you initially went for.

How old is the Mac Studio?

Overview. The Mac Studio was announced on March 8, 2022, alongside the Apple Studio Display, and released on March 18. At the time of launch, customers reported shipping delays for the Mac Studio as late as May 2022.

Is Mac Studio a super computer?

The Mac Studio Ultra is vastly superior to the world's fastest supercomputer from 2001, IBM's one-off ASCI White. That cost $170m, weighed over 100,000 kilograms, took six megawatts in processing and cooling, and produced a paltry 12 TFLOPS.

Can Mac Studio run 4K?

Simultaneously supports up to five displays: Support for up to four Pro Display XDRs (6K resolution at 60Hz and over a billion colours) over USB‑C and one 4K display (4K resolution at 60Hz and over a billion colours) over HDMI.
